Transaction 59d72cca8471a9e7e4d288e033a368b6e24d621e18b0b0f722b315123b89e898

1 Input
2 Outputs
  • 59d72cca8471a9e7e4d288e033a368b6e24d621e18b0b0f722b315123b89e898:0
  • value  6247990
    address  3C766rkZjRvmvhGmyGeH2x33ciUrZHarvE
  • 59d72cca8471a9e7e4d288e033a368b6e24d621e18b0b0f722b315123b89e898:1
  • value  48719
    address  bc1qt3ps740wzxqnpgwy9yvqsmzl700fgvad548nld